|
ldas-tools-al 2.6.7
|
#include <BackgroundTaskCounter.hh>

Public Member Functions | |
| BackgroundTaskCounter () | |
| INT_4U | Active () |
| void | CriticalSection (bool Value) |
| void | Decrement () |
| void | DecrementOnly () |
| void | Increment () |
| void | Wait () |
| BackgroundTaskCounter () | |
| INT_4U | Active () |
| void | CriticalSection (bool Value) |
| void | Decrement () |
| void | DecrementOnly () |
| void | Increment () |
| void | Wait () |
Private Attributes | |
| LDASTools::AL::ConditionalVariable | m_sync |
| MutexLock::baton_type | m_baton |
| INT_4U | m_count |
|
inline |
| LDASTools::AL::BackgroundTaskCounter::BackgroundTaskCounter | ( | ) |
|
inline |
| INT_4U LDASTools::AL::BackgroundTaskCounter::Active | ( | ) |
|
inline |
| void LDASTools::AL::BackgroundTaskCounter::CriticalSection | ( | bool | Value | ) |
|
inline |
| void LDASTools::AL::BackgroundTaskCounter::Decrement | ( | ) |
|
inline |
| void LDASTools::AL::BackgroundTaskCounter::DecrementOnly | ( | ) |
|
inline |
| void LDASTools::AL::BackgroundTaskCounter::Increment | ( | ) |
|
inline |
| void LDASTools::AL::BackgroundTaskCounter::Wait | ( | ) |
|
private |
|
private |
|
private |